Marblehead was first settled in 1629 and incorporated as its own town in 1649, separating from Salem. According to local tradition, early settlers named the town after mistaking its granite ledges for marble. The town is bordered by Salem and Swampscott and built around Marblehead Harbor, a protected anchorage that has made it one of the most recognized sailing towns in New England. Landmarks like Abbot Hall, home to the famous Spirit of '76 painting, Fort Sewall, and Old Burial Hill give Old Town its distinct character.
Marblehead Neck, connected to the mainland by a causeway, and the Clifton neighborhood each offer a different side of the town, from waterfront estates to smaller capes and cottages. Students attend Marblehead's public schools, including Marblehead High School, or the Marblehead Community Charter Public School. Marblehead remains one of the most competitive markets on the North Shore, with a Redfin Compete Score around 91 out of 100. Homes have typically been going under agreement in about three weeks, and many sell above asking price, with some of the most sought-after properties fetching well over list. Because Marblehead is a smaller, high-value market, monthly median prices can swing quite a bit depending on which homes happen to sell in a given stretch, so we look at real, recent comps for a property's specific neighborhood rather than relying on a single headline number.
